Sustainable management of skates and rays

Context

Quotas are catch limits of seafood products (expressed in tons or in figures) set by the European Commission over a defined area and period. The "Various skate and ray fish" quota does not take into account the real level of abundance of each species. Fishermen declare their catches of skate and ray fish inaccurately. The quota is therefore quickly and inefficiently consumed. In addition, under the Landing Obligation, fishers must bring to dockside the fish caught even if they do not meet the size criteria allowed for sale or are not targeted by fishers. In 2019, skate and ray fish are granted an exemption from survival, time for stakeholders to conduct projects and provide additional scientific evidence to maintain it in a sustainable manner.

Objective

Proposing a sustainable and transboundary management for skate stocks in the Channel and North Sea by bringing together scientific knowledge.
